Kaohsiung Mayor Han Kuo-yu said moving the military’s Arsenal 205 away from Kaohsiung’s city center will allow more space for economic development. Han, along with a number of senior officials, announced that the move officially started on Wednesday.
Arsenal 205 houses facilities that are responsible of research and development as well as the production of small arms and ammunition for Taiwan’s military. It is located in one of the busiest areas of Kaohsiung, next to the city library, the Kaohsiung Exhibition Center and the Kaohsiung Pop Music Center.
Han said that moving the arsenal to the Dashu District at the edge of the city will take a total of eight years. He also said that the move will allow the new Kaohsiung Multifunctional Commerce and Trade Park to further expand, which will further stimulate growth for the city.
